Web3.0时代,服务器藏身何处,揭秘去中心化网络的基石
当我们谈论互联网时,“服务器”是一个绕不开的概念,在Web1.0的“只读”时代,服务器是内容发布的核心;在Web2.0的“社交”时代,服务器是用户数据和应用运行的中央枢纽,如Google、Facebook、腾讯等巨头掌控着庞大的数据中心,当Web3.0浪潮袭来,以其去中心化、用户自治为核心特征时,“Web3.0服务器在哪?”这个问题似乎变得不再简单,甚至有些“神秘”。
Web3.0并非没有“服务器”,而是“服务器”的概念和形态发生了根本性的变革,它不再指向单一的、由某个实体控制的物理或虚拟服务器集群,而是演变成一个分布式的、由网络中众多参与者共同维护的“计算存储层”,我们可以从以下几个关键层面来理解Web3.0的“服务器”究竟在哪里:
区块链网络:Web3.0的“
区块链技术是Web3.0的基石,它本身就可以看作是一种特殊的“服务器”形态。
- 在哪里? 区块链的“服务器”是分布在全球各地的节点计算机,这些节点通过运行特定的客户端软件(如以太坊的Geth、Nethermind),共同参与区块的验证、打包、存储和共识达成。
- 作用是什么? 这类“服务器”不负责处理传统意义上的复杂业务逻辑,而是提供信任服务,它确保了交易数据的不可篡改、透明可追溯和去中心化共识,以太坊区块链上每一个智能合约的部署和执行,都需要依赖这些分布式节点共同维护的账本和计算环境,你可以说,区块链的“服务器”在每一个参与节点的硬盘和CPU里。
点对点(P2P)网络:Web3.0的“内容与数据服务器”
Web3.0强调数据的所有权和控制权回归用户,这催生了大量的P2P存储和传输网络。
- 在哪里? 在用户的设备上,IPFS(星际文件系统)就是一种典型的P2P文件存储协议,当你将文件存储在IPFS上时,它会被分割成小块,并加密后分布在全球网络中自愿提供存储空间的节点(用户)的硬盘上,每个节点都可能存储着你文件的一部分。
- 作用是什么? 这类“服务器”提供数据存储和内容分发服务,它没有中心化的服务器,数据的可用性依赖于网络中节点的数量和冗余度,访问IPFS上的文件时,你的客户端会从多个节点获取数据块,然后拼凑成完整文件,IPFS的“服务器”在全球每一个参与存储的用户的硬盘中。
去中心化计算平台:Web3.0的“应用服务器”
智能合约的运行需要计算资源,这催生了去中心化计算平台。
- 在哪里? 在分布式网络的节点上,以太坊、Solana、Polkadot等公链,以及像Filecoin、Arweave这样的存储网络,都提供了去中心化的计算和执行环境。
- 作用是什么? 这类“服务器”提供应用运行和逻辑执行服务,开发者将智能合约部署在区块链上,当用户与智能合约交互时,网络中的节点会共同执行合约代码,并记录结果,这些节点的计算资源(CPU、GPU)共同构成了Web3.0的“应用服务器”,智能合约的“服务器”在每一个验证和执行该合约的节点的计算资源中。
边缘计算与物联网设备:Web3.0的“边缘服务器”
随着物联网的发展,大量设备接入网络,边缘计算成为趋势,在Web3.0场景下,这些设备也可以成为“服务器”的一部分。
- 在哪里? 在家里的智能音箱、工厂的传感器、汽车的车载系统等物联网设备上。
- 作用是什么? 这类“服务器”提供就近计算和数据预处理服务,它们可以在数据产生地进行初步处理,减少中心服务器的负载,降低延迟,并将处理后的关键数据或哈希值上链存证,增强数据的实时性和可信度。
Web3.0的“服务器”是一种“分布式存在”
“Web3.0服务器在哪?”这个问题的答案是:它无处不在,又无形无影。
- 它不在某个特定的数据中心,而是分散在全球成千上万的个人电脑、专业节点、物联网设备中。
- 它不再由单一实体掌控,而是由协议和经济模型激励下的参与者共同维护。
- 它的功能也从单一的“存储计算”扩展到了“信任共识”、“数据分发”、“逻辑执行”等多个层面。
这种分布式的“服务器”架构,正是Web3.0实现去中心化、抗审查、高可用和用户数据主权的核心保障,它意味着,没有单点故障,没有中心化机构可以轻易控制或关闭整个网络,这种模式也面临着性能、扩展性、用户体验和节点激励等挑战,但随着技术的不断演进,Web3.0的“服务器”生态将更加成熟和强大,真正构建一个属于用户自己的互联网未来,下一次当你使用Web3.0应用时,不妨想一想,支撑你体验的“服务器”,可能就是地球另一端一个陌生人的电脑,甚至是你自己设备上贡献出的一小部分资源。